Northrop Grumman Mission Systems is looking for you to join us as an Electrical Engineer based onsite in Rolling Meadows, IL.

Our team works with pride across business units, functional groups, and customers toward a common goal: To protect our troops. Our work is unique, challenging, and rewarding, but most of all, it is work that makes a difference.

The qualified applicant will become part of Northrop Grumman's Manufacturing Engineering team, where they will work on Infrared Countermeasures (IRCM) suite of products as a Test Engineer.

Manufacturing Engineers thrive in an environment of daily unique challenges and proximity to products. Partnering with production, successful test engineers lead troubleshooting and ensure excellence in hardware and software. Engineers who do well in this setting enjoy seeing their work perform in a test or a product, collaborate and communicate well across functions, and are innovative problem solvers. Best suited to this role are those who enjoy learning and bring a sense of urgency and energy to their tasks.

What you will get to do:

  • Identify and implement improvements and corrective actions across products and processes.
  • Analyze test failures and failure data to identify trends; create failure analysis materials such as charts, quad charts, and customer presentations.
  • Lead root cause investigations and implement corrective actions.
  • Analyze metrics (e.g., yields, touch time/test time) to identify continuous improvement opportunities; optimize processes to reduce cost and increase throughput.
  • Perform hands-on troubleshooting of lasers, turrets/transmitters, ultraviolet sensors, infrared sensors, system processors, and associated test equipment and systems.
  • Contribute to research, design, development, and test activities for a variety of electronic equipment and systems.
  • Support the production floor and test technicians with timely technical guidance.
  • Lead and support Non-Recurring (NRE) projects, including test station design, drawings and validations, and development testing.
  • Work with suppliers to resolve technical hardware issues.
  • Execute hardware integration and test activities.
  • Create and maintain engineering documentation, including change notices, parts lists, bills of materials, test reports, and test procedures.
  • Coordinate with suppliers and contract manufacturers (CMs) on test readiness, escapes, and quality improvements.

About Northrop Grumman

Northrop Grumman is a security company that provides systems, products, and solutions in aerospace, electronics, information systems, shipbuilding, and technical services to government and commercial customers. They design, develop, and build everything from aircraft and spacecraft to cyber security systems. The company is involved in a wide range of defense and technology projects, including the development of aircraft, space systems, cybersecurity solutions, and advanced electronics.
